Also, any modifications to the system will. . What are the disadvantages of a solar water pump? The main disadvantage is that its performance is entirely dependent on the sun. It will pump less water on cloudy days and will not run at night unless you add a battery storage system, which significantly increases the cost and complexity.

A slightly more sophisticated output is the modified sine wave, which introduces a period of zero voltage between the positive and negative voltage pulses.
